Criando Fullflash para E1
1. Usando flashbackup, fazer backup personalizado gama deste endereço: 10040000-12000000. Isto irá criar backup de quase tudo sans BL e PDS. Uma vez que não é completa 32 MB de tamanho, FB irá recusar a fazer fullflash sair dela. Você precisa de um editor hexadecimal para acrescentar 256 KB vazio no começo do arquivo para expandir o seu tamanho para 32 MB.
2. Abra o backup em bin xvi32. Certifique-se que o cursor está no início do arquivo. Em editar> inserir texto:
-- Inserir: Hex string
-- Valor: 00
-- Inserir vezes: hexadecimal, valor: 40000
3. Salve-o, e.g: "bom tamanho completo backup.bin"
4. Use o arquivo para gerar E790/E1 ROKR fullflash de flashbackup
Corrigindo o E1 fullflash para E398
Não vou escrever detalhado passo a passo aqui, uma vez que este se destina a pessoas que estão familiarizadas com Modding.
1. Split E1 fullflash com shxcodec.
2. Editar CG1 e CG18 SMG com hex editor.
CG1
Substitua os valores originais a este compensa com estes valores:
No início lado (este é CG0):
Compensa: hexadec.
0: 11
1: FE
2: 00
3: 00
AC: FF
AD: FF
AE: FF
AF: FF
B0: FF
B1: FF
B2: FF
C4: 11
C5: FE
C6: 00
C7: 00
Parte do meio:
* Localize este valores hex: 396BE59FC000. Você deve encontrá-la no meio da parte CG1
* Direito supra-lo você deve ver alguns bastante deste padrão hexadecimal: 47 78 46 C0
* Substitua o quinto do que o padrão (contando a partir de baixo do local atual), com 20 01 47 70
* Salve-o como arquivo com diferentes. SMG extensão.
CG18
Substituir os primeiros 16 bytes com estes valores:
Compensa: hexadec.
0: E5
1: 9F
2: 10
3: 04
4: E5
5: 91
6: 10
7: 00
8: E1
9: 2F
A: FF
B: 11
C: 10
D: 04
E: 00
F: 00
Salvá-la.
Substitua o original cg1 e 18 com os patches queridos em shxcodec, compilá-lo para um NEX shx, e ali, seus patches firmware
Coisas a considerar antes piscando:
Alguns versão do shxcodec (não lembro quais) incorrectamente escrito endereço errado de codegroups no ramdownloader. Dividir a sua patches MP e comparar a sua ramdownloader com outros ramdownloader que tem estrutura semelhante cg e certifique-se que não há diferença na codegroups endereços. Para verificar-los manualmente:
codegroup, memória endereço, compensa em arquivo:
3, 10040000-1007FFFF, 110-117
1, 10080000-10CFFFFF, 100-107
15, 10D00000-10F3FFFF, 170-177
4, 10F40000-110FFFFF, 118-11f
2, 11100000-11F5FFFF, 108-10-F
7, 11F80000-11F90000, 130-137
18, 11FE0000-11FE07FF, 188-18F
creditos ao E398mod